Allstate Mortgage Mike McCandess

I brought a home from the so call allstate mortgage owned by Mike MCandess. I would help to say that they are crooks. My home was over appraised by his appraisers and it was sold as a three bedroom to qualify for a so call special program. It was only a two bedroom ranch. He said that his people that remodeled the homes were the best and he looked over them before they were sold. He lied and my home was never remodeled like the ones that they are doing now. He told me that I had to give them $3500 dollars to complete the remodeling of the basement, which had to be done any way to pass inspection. He was suppose to leave money in escrow to fix my steps and the side walk which was only patch. The inspectors from Maple heights pass the steps and sidewalk so the workers could be paid . The steps was never fix properly and neither was the side walk. The floor in the garage was suppose to be fixed and it is all cracked up. The basement was suppose to be water proof and every time it rains the basement floods. They paid off some of my bills and wrote them in the loan to qualify me for the loan. They refinance my other house and gave me $16,000 and gave a two year adjustable rate mortgage and told me that they had to push the loan through so it could hit the credit bureau at the same time so I could buy the house. I feel that I was a victim of pretatory lending scheme. I contacted him to complain about my house that I brought in Nov. 2005. He ask me what do you want me to do about it. He said you owe me money for paying off your car loan to qualify me for the loan. My house paint peeled off the next summer of 2006 and my house was never finished and to this day it still is in need of being finished. I don't want to get any one in trouble but I need for my house to be done like the new ones because he charged me 127,000 and the house he brought it for 76,000 and today it is only appraised for 98,000 by the county auditor. They need to be stopped because they only target the poor and desperate people that can't get a loan from the bank. They milk them and get their money and are gone knowing these houses will probably never be able to be refinanced because they are over price.
